UPVC Window Repair Near Me

Windows are an important element of every home. They keep air, water pollution, noise and other contaminants out. In time, they can become damaged or defective. In some instances, professional repairs may be required to correct these problems.

UPVC windows are a popular choice for their durability and low maintenance requirements. You can also save money on your energy bill.

A gap between the sash's frame and the frame may be the reason behind your uPVC windows not closing properly. This issue can not only cause draughts, but it can also result in water damage and damp. To check this, try placing a piece of paper between the frame and the sash to see if the frame can be sealed.

To fix this, you will need to remove the seal around the frame and sash. The next step is to remove the locking mechanism from its place within the frame. To open the gearbox you will require a flat screwdriver or torch. Once you have removed the gearbox, you'll need to replace it with a brand new one of the same type and size.

Repairing the window frame of UPVC

If your uPVC windows have cracks, holes, or an unsound window seal It is crucial to repair the problem as soon as you notice it. These issues can cause glass to become cloudy, and can also result in water leaks. The frames can also be damaged, reducing insulation value and increasing energy bills. The majority of these issues can be easily addressed by a professional or a DIY repair.

UPVC window repairs are more cost-effective than replacing the entire unit, however in certain situations, it's better to replace the whole unit. This is especially true if the frame is damaged beyond repair. The cost of an UPVC replacement window is determined by a variety of factors, such as the kind of material used and the amount of labor involved. A full replacement costs between $100 and $1,000 for a window, and the cost will vary based on the severity of the damage as well as whether replacement is required.

It is essential to wash UPVC windows on a regular basis to avoid the accumulation of dirt and moisture. You can avoid costly repairs in the future. Generally, you should do this at least two times per year. You could also use WD-40 to grease the moving parts of your UPVC window. Before cleaning the frame, it is recommended to clean off any dust or cobwebs with a soft bristle brush. You can sand off any scuffs on the frames to make them look brand new.

Window frame replacement UPVC

UPVC windows are a great option for homeowners due their durability, low maintenance requirements, and superior insulation properties. However, they are susceptible to a range of issues that may require professional repairs. Common problems are leaky or cracked seals window sash and sill problems, and broken hinges, handles and locking systems. If these issues aren't repaired quickly, they can affect the aesthetics and functionality of your home. UPVC window repair specialists can solve these issues, ensuring that your uPVC windows are safe and functional.

During an inspection of your windows, your professional will be able to identify any areas of concern and provide you with advice on the best way to proceed for your particular situation. You will also receive a complete estimate for any repairs you require. Repairing UPVC typically requires removal of the sash, cleaning the jambs and sills and replacing the old sealing materials.
